Fremantle Dockers Michael Barlow and Lee Spurr joined regular The Big Issue vendors hitting the streets of Fremantle on Tuesday to hand out copies of the 500th issue, which corresponded with the annual Christmas edition.

The Big Issue WA state manager Andrew Joske said they were honoured to be named a friend of the Fremantle Dockers Foundation.

“We’re incredibly fortunate to have the club get behind our organisation and this campaign to raise awareness of The Big Issue magazine and the homeless and disadvantaged people who sell it,” he said.

“Our Christmas edition is always a special one, featuring a Big Issue seller on the cover and Christmas messages from sellers .

“Having well-known personalities sell during this time means we can make noise around the magazine and sellers, driving sales and giving sellers extra income in the lead-up to Christmas.”
